15 Jan 2012
(MENAFN) Saudi retailer Fawaz Abdulaziz Alhokair & Co said reported a 126 percent increase in profits to USD20.4 million in the fourth quarter from a year earlier, Arabian Business reported.
The retail group said its fourth quarter results were driven by an increase in sales, expecting its profits to more than double this year and next year compared to 2010.
It added that comparing to the third quarter, profits declined by 62 percent due the seasonal factor of Ramadan.
In November, Alhokair unveiled plans to open 400 new stores within the next two years both at home and overseas.
Fawaz Abdulaziz Alhokair & Co has 75 franchises in the Middle East and 1,300 stores worldwide.
